Question: Assume that two players, A and B, playing Snake & Ladder Game. To play game they need Rolling Dice. one dice is available with them.

Assume that two players, A and B, playing Snake & Ladder Game. To play game they need Rolling Dice. one dice is available with them. To continue their play, need to share the available Rolling Dice. So, at any time only one player holding the Dice, and players have dice in their hand one after each other. Develop a Java application to simulate the above sharing using Thread Synchronization & Inter thread Communication to complete the game by two players, A and B.

Sample Output to be printed alternately by two players (A and B) as follows:

Dice in hands of Player A Dice in hands of Player B Dice in hands of Player A Dice in hands of Player B

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!